2012 Volkswagen Tiguan 2.0T SE Sport Utility 4D Depreciation

A 2012 Volkswagen Tiguan 2.0T SE Sport Utility 4D has depreciated $3,851 or 43% in the last 3 years and has a current resale value of $4,978 and trade-in value of $2,594.

2012 Volkswagen Tiguan 2.0T SE Sport Utility 4D Depreciation

Annual Depreciation is an estimation of what your vehicle's value might be over time based on an average of similar vehicles. Estimations are calculated by comparing Kelley Blue Book Private Party Values of vehicles similar to yours over time, as well as forecasts from Manheim Auction data comparing current and projected auction values against current Kelley Blue Book Private Party and Trade-In Values. This is not a guarantee of actual depreciation. Local weather conditions, market factors and driver performance will also impact your vehicle's actual depreciation.

2012 Volkswagen Tiguan
KBB.com Review

3.6

Kbb.com Expert Rating

You'll Like This Car If...

If you enjoy the footprint and packaging of today’s compact SUVs, but are looking for more power and/or greater agility, the 2012 VW Tiguan makes a great deal of sense.

You May Not Like This Car If...

If you’re taking your compact SUV to the trailhead, you may wish for a better reliability record than is (historically) typical of VW. And while affordable at the entry level, a Tiguan laden with options can quickly get pricey.
